Switch transports you into a world of high-octane action, where your agility and quick thinking are put to the test at every turn. The Nintendo Switch has managed to carve out its own distinct niche in the video game genre, making it a game that you won't want to put down even when the shelves are stacked high with video games. Why hold off, then? In this exciting new addition to the arcade, you may immerse yourself in a thrilling universe, improve your talents, establish astonishing records, and turn each vivid disaster into your own personal masterpiece.

How to play

Click to switch directions

Be the first to comment